Cold water shaving can be beneficial. It reduces skin irritation and swelling because cold water causes blood vessels to constrict. Additionally, it can result in a closer shave as cold water tightens the skin and stiffens hair follicles. To try it, simply wet your face with cold water before applying shaving cream. Always use a sharp blade and moisturize afterward to soothe your skin.
